The Snapglass API runs snapshot comparisons for UI components on every build. When a customer reports a false diff, pull the snapshot pair via the `/diffs` endpoint and check the render seed. Mismatched seeds mean a flaky component, not a regression. All support-tier requests authenticate against the internal Pixelvault service. Use the key provided below for those lookups.

app token of fajep-bahof = zpat2_v6

Payloads above this limit are
// split before zstd compression; smaller values trade CPU for lower peak
// memory on constrained Drellan edge boxes. We settled on 48 KiB after the
// Q3 soak tests showed diminishing ratio gains beyond that. Changing this
// constant requires re-running the compat suite, since older collectors
// reject chunks over 64 KiB. For release tracking, the value was last tuned
// under the build noted below.

session token of kahog-bahif = htk9_f63daec35

Quick note on the Larkspur Studio: it's kitted out for recording training videos, so keep walk-ins to a minimum — red light on means someone's filming. Visitors need a facilities escort, and bookings go through the usual calendar. The studio door locks automatically, so anyone heading in will need the access code below.

badge for yafof-faduf: bdg-O-80